According to piaget's theory of cognitive development, the ability to think about things that are not concrete, make predictions

, and use logic to come up with hypotheses about the future is obtained during the _____ stage.
Social Studies
1 answer:
skelet666 [1.2K]4 years ago
8 0
I believe the answer is: <span>formal operational

During </span>formal operational stage, most people would started to develop the ability to develop abstract concept which granted us the ability to create a hypothesis. On average, <span>formal operational stage happen when we're around 12 years old or older.</span>

Explanation: Voter registration (or enrollment) is the requirement that a person otherwise eligible to vote register (or enrol) on an electoral roll before they will be entitled or permitted to vote. When the registration is automatic, it means you can use any means of government-approved id for voting. Automatic Voters Registration makes voter registration “opt-out” instead of “opt-in”; eligible citizens who interact with government agencies are registered to vote or have their existing registration information updated unless they affirmatively decline.
